Barrington's were a prominent English family and, date back to before William the Conquorer in 1066. They were also prominent in Limerick, Laois, Dublin, Wicklow, Cork and Wexford. You can try myheritage.com for a free family tree program.

There are lots of ways to do your reseach. Use familysearch.org, ancestry.com (free access is limited), genealogy.com (free access is limited), Cindi's list, message boards and, a lot of info is available through Google.
